Description

Currently, the emitter seems to have no option or support for breaking lines at a certain length. If a parameter description has a 500-character block of text, all of that text will be on the same line. It would be really useful to have some sort of parameter or setting to automatically wrap text when a certain number of characters is reached in a line.
